But it is not the capital employed that creates profits and losses. Capital does not “beget profit” as Marx thought. The capital goods as such are dead things that in themselves do not accomplish anything. If they are utilized according to a good idea, profit results. If they are utilized according to a mistaken idea, no profit or losses result. It is the entrepreneurial decision that creates either profit or loss. It is mental acts, the mind of the entrepreneur, from which profits ultimately originate. Profit is a product of the mind, of success in anticipating the future state of the market. It is a spiritual and intellectual phenomenon. Ludwig von Mises, “Profit and Loss,” 1951

I think that the early Gaelic civilizations of Ireland qualify as a successful example of a pure market-anarchist society. During this period society was divided into small units known as a túath. These were kingdoms, or land ruled by a chieftain, consisting of several extended families or clans bound together by social, economic, and kinship ties. Each túath operated as a purely stateless society, with no legislature, no sheriff, no police, and no public enforcement of justice.
